我们正在使用java 8u45测试neo4j 2.2.2,但当我们启动neo4j时,我们看到了一个错误。
错误!Neo4j无法使用java版本1.8启动。0_45。
*请使用Oracle(R)Java(TM)7运行Neo4j Server。从http://www.oracle.com/technetwork/java/javase/downloads/index.html
*下载"JavaPlatform(JDK)7",有关Neo4j Server安装说明,请参阅http://docs.neo4j.org/。
数据库仍然会启动,所以问题是:这条错误消息是一个bug还是我们应该将java 8版本还原为7。
函数checkjvmcompatibility()上的/bin/utils脚本上的触发器出错
非常感谢。
neo4j团队表示:这是一个将在即将发布的维护版本中修复的bug(感谢Viksit Puri)。
所以发行说明很好,java 8与neo4j的neo4j版本2.2.2配合得很好
它明确指出,您应该使用Java 7。这是图书馆强制执行的系统要求。
但是http://docs.neo4j.org/的发行说明说:
Neo4j 2.2.2是一个维护版本,有重要的改进。值得注意的是,此版本:提供对Oracle和OpenJDKJava8的完全支持。
因此,要么文档中有错误,要么(更有可能)他们忘记更新兼容性检查实用程序。向他们发送有关此问题的消息。
http://neo4j.com/contact-us/
Ruby 与 Git grit jgit + jruby PHP 与 Git Python 与 Git pygit Perl 与 Git perlgit 译者注: 此章的英文版原文也只是列出了大纲, 因此中文版看出起就很单薄, 以后我们尽量完善:)
如果我使用ES6中的,那么我的所有Jest测试都会失败,并出现错误: 意外保留字 我将测试对象转换为使用老式IIFE语法,突然我的测试通过了。或者,以更简单的测试用例为例: 同样的错误。显然这里的导入/导出有问题。对我来说,仅仅为了让我的测试框架开心而使用ES5语法重写代码是不现实的。 我有巴别塔笑话。我尝试了GitHub问题的各种建议。这是不可能的。 有解决办法吗?
我的项目只支持Java 1.6,我必须使用Hibernate JPA。由于hibernate-jpa-2.1-api为调用存储过程提供了基于注释的支持,我喜欢使用它,但担心它是否支持java 1.6。 我试图在网上搜索,但找不到答案。有人能帮我知道hibernate-jpa-2.1-api是否支持Java 1.6吗?
问题内容: 因此,我希望将其转换为这样的Java代码: JAXB是否可能? 曾经看到一些WebService Client存根生成器正在执行此操作,但也许不确定axis2 Webservice。 问题答案: 的 JAXB(JSR-222) 规范没有盖产生快速失败逻辑到域模型。现在,一种常见的做法是以注释(或XML)的形式表示验证规则,并对它们进行验证。 Bean验证(JSR-303) 对此进行了标
问题内容: 我正在尝试执行一个简单的INSERT并返回标识(自动递增主键)。我试过了 我收到以下错误 SQLite是否支持SCOPE_IDENTITY? 如果可以,该如何使用? 如果不是,我(最好是“线程安全”)的替代方案是什么? 问题答案: 查看常见问题解答。该sqlite3_last_insert_rowid()函数将做到这一点。不过要小心触发器。
我正在使用RDF4J工作台: 尽管我可以在github上的RDF4J存储库中看到对GeoSPARQL的引用,但目前似乎还没有实现。我在已清除的“带RDFS自旋支持的内存存储”存储库上运行了这个SPARQL更新查询,以在RDF4J工作台上设置测试: 这导致一个存储库具有一个事实。 现在,我尝试通过以下查询查找与文字多边形的重叠,该查询应该可以找到上面设置的一个事实: 此查询以HTML的形式给出了一个